Newberry International Produce, headquartered in Great Britain, is a leading player in the fresh produce industry, specialising in the import and export of high-quality fruits and vegetables. Founded in 1995, the company has established a strong presence in key operational regions across Europe and beyond, focusing on delivering exceptional products to meet the diverse needs of its clients. With a commitment to sustainability and quality, Newberry International Produce offers a wide range of fresh produce, including exotic fruits and seasonal vegetables, sourced from trusted growers worldwide. Their unique approach to supply chain management ensures freshness and reliability, setting them apart in a competitive market. Recognised for their dedication to excellence, Newberry International Produce continues to thrive, solidifying its position as a trusted partner in the global produce sector.

Newberry International Produce, headquartered in Great Britain, currently does not have publicly available carbon emissions data for the most recent year. As a result, specific figures regarding their carbon footprint, including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ions, are not provided. In the absence of detailed emissions data, it is important to note that Newberry International Produce has not outlined any specific reduction targets or commitments to the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) or other climate pledges. This lack of information suggests that the company may still be in the early stages of developing a comprehensive climate strategy.
